We are seeking an experienced Cloud Architect to support the design, implementation, and management of advanced digital infrastructure and data systems for the Next Generation Air Dominance (NGAD) program. This critical role will involve collaborating with cross-functional teams to ensure the seamless integration of cutting-edge cloud computing technologies into the development and sustainment of NGAD systems. The ideal candidate will have extensive expertise in cloud architecture, DevOps, infrastructure design, classified environments, and digital transformation of aerospace systems, along with a robust track record of technical leadership.
Key Responsibilities:
*Cloud Architecture Design: Architect and advise scalable, secure, and resilient cloud solutions to support digital development and operations on NGAD systems.
*Digital Infrastructure Management: Support the integration of hybrid cloud environments supporting classified and unclassified systems. Ensure the infrastructure is optimized for system design and mission-critical operations.
*Data Systems Strategy: Develop and maintain a strategic roadmap for cloud-based data systems that enhance the Customer's capabilities and mission readiness.
*Cross-Domain Solutions: Engineer solutions for securely transferring applications and data across multiple operational domains, including building cloud-native architectures for classified environments.
*Technical Leadership: Advise senior leadership on cloud architecture feasibility and best practices. Provide technical mentorship to program teams and junior engineers.
*Continuous Improvement: Regularly evaluate existing Customer infrastructure to identify risks, opportunities for improvement, and cost optimization strategies through modern cloud technologies.
*Hybrid Cloud Operations: Support the integration of on-premises and cloud resources to maximize operational functionality, including enhanced CI/CD pipelines and DevSecOps initiatives.
*Accreditation Support: Prepare and support necessary documentation to achieve required Authority to Operate (ATO) approvals for classified environments.
*Emerging Technologies: Evaluate and recommend new cloud technologies relevant to digital engineering for next-generation aerospace systems.
*Cybersecurity Adherence: Ensure architecture compliance with DoD cybersecurity frameworks and policies to maintain the integrity and security of cloud environments.
Required Qualifications:
*Education:
oBachelor's deg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or a related technical field.
*Experience:
oMinimum 10+ years of relevant experience in Cloud Architecture, DevOps, Infrastructure Engineering, or Software Development.
oExtensive experience with secure development in classified environments and supporting DoD programs.
Technical Expertise:
*Proficiency in cloud providers such as AWS, Google Cloud, and Microsoft Azure.
*Expertise in Infrastructure as Code (IaC) tools such as Terraform, Ansible, and scripting languages including Python, C++, or Rust.
*In-depth knowledge of containerization technologies (Kubernetes, Docker, or Podman).
*Experience with CI/CD pipelines, virtualized platforms, and hybrid cloud integration.
Clearance:
*Active Top Secret/SCI (TS/SCI) clearance required.
*U.S. Citizenship is mandatory.
*Preferred Qualifications:
*Familiarity with DoD cybersecurity frameworks, classified network operations, and achieving ATO accreditation.
Soft Skills:
*Strong leadership and interpersonal skills, with the ability to brief technical concepts to senior leadership.
*Collaboration excellence across various teams, including engineering, security, and program management.
*Agile mindset with the ability to adapt to evolving requirements and dynamic operational needs.
